Отношения в neomodel (neo4j) не возвращаются - PullRequest
0 голосов
/ 21 февраля 2019

Я использую neomodel в python, и моя схема следующая:

class PersonRel(StructuredRel):
    created_at = DateTimeProperty(
        default=lambda: datetime.now(pytz.utc)
    )
    years = StringProperty()


class Person(StructuredNode):
    uid = UniqueIdProperty()
    industry = StringProperty(required=True)
    name = StringProperty(required=True)
    related_to = RelationshipFrom("Person", "related_to", model=PersonRel)

Из этого я пытаюсь получить всех людей определенной отрасли, которые связаны друг с другом, поэтому яиспользуя следующий запрос:

all_person = Person.nodes.filter (industry__in = ["IT", "Theatre"]). all ()

Я в основном пытаюсь получить всех людейв данном списке отраслей, с отношениями между ними.Но я не получаю отношения.Как мне изменить запрос, чтобы получить отношения?

...